Abstract:
Various aspects of the present disclosure generally relate to wireless communication. In some aspects, a user equipment (UE) may transmit, to another UE, a set of encoded packets associated with a vehicle-to-everything (V2X) communication, wherein the set of encoded packets are generated according to a network coding scheme, transmit, to a relay device, the set of encoded packets associated with the V2X communication, and receive, from the relay device, an acknowledgment message based at least in part on transmitting, to the relay device, the set of encoded packets associated with the V2X communication. Numerous other aspects are provided.
Abstract:
Methods, systems, and devices for wireless communications are described. An encoding device may encode a set of source symbols using one or more raptor codes to generate a first set of encoded symbols and may transmit the first set of encoded symbols to a decoding device. The decoding device may successfully recover a source symbol of the set of source symbols from the first set of encoded symbols and may transmit an indication of the source symbol to the encoding device. The encoding device may encode one or more source symbols of the set of source symbols using the one or more raptor codes to generate a second set of encoded symbols based on receiving the indication of the source symbol and may transmit the second set of encoded symbols to the decoding device.
Abstract:
Various aspects of the disclosure relate to rate matching techniques for block encoding. In some aspects, a decision regarding whether to use repetition-based rate matching or puncture-based rate matching is made based on a block size of information being encoded. In some aspects, repetition-based rate matching uses a bit-reversal permutation technique.
Abstract:
A device may identify that an incremental redundancy hybrid automatic repeat request (IR-HARQ) scheme is used in association with sequential transmissions of an information bit vector to or from another wireless device, where each transmission in the scheme is associated with a resource size. The device may identify a mother code length for a polar code based at least in part on an aggregate resource size associated with the sequential transmissions. The device may identify an adjusted bit index set for the polar code based at least in part on the IR-HARQ scheme. The device may transmit (or receive), for each transmission of the information bit vector, a respective subset of encoded bits generated by mapping the information bit vector to a set of polarized bit channels of the polar code in accordance with the bit index set.
Abstract:
Various aspects of the present disclosure generally relate to wireless communication. In some aspects, a wireless communication device may perform a first polar code encoding process on a first transmission of a hybrid automatic repeat request (HARQ) process; generate a second transmission of the HARQ process by relocating a portion of bits in less reliable positions of the first transmission to more reliable positions of the second transmission of the HARQ process, wherein the less reliable positions and the more reliable positions are evaluated based at least in part on a channel transform, wherein the channel transform is based at least in part on the first transmission, the second transmission, the first polar encoding process and a second polar encoding process associated with the second transmission; and transmit the second transmission of the HARQ process. Numerous other aspects are provided.
Abstract:
The present disclosure describes a method, an apparatus, and a computer readable medium for hybrid automatic repeat request (HARQ) transmissions. For example, the method may include generating a first codeword for a first information block, wherein the first codeword is a first polar code, and wherein the first information block includes cyclic redundancy check (CRC) bits; transmitting the first codeword to a receiver; determining that the first polar code is not successfully decoded at the receiver based at least on a first message received from the receiver; generating a second codeword for a second information block, wherein the second codeword is a first enhanced polar code, and wherein the second information block does not include any CRC bits; transmitting the second codeword to the receiver; and determining that the second codeword and the first codeword are successfully decoded at the receiver based at least on a second message received from the receiver.
Abstract:
Certain aspects of the present disclosure relate to techniques and apparatus for design of hybrid automatic repeat request (HARQ) feedback bits. The method generally includes obtaining a payload to be transmitted, partitioning the payload into a plurality of blocks, and partitioning each block of the plurality of blocks into a plurality of sections. The method also includes deriving redundancy check information for each section of the plurality of sections, and generating a plurality of codewords, each comprising a block of the plurality of blocks and the redundancy check information for each section of the block, wherein a location of each of the sections in the codewords is determined based on an error rate corresponding to each of the sections.
Abstract:
A receiver is disclosed that includes a slicer having an input to receive a sequence of symbols exhibiting inter-symbol-interference (ISI). The slicer determines a state associated with each symbol based on a threshold. A feedback equalization unit is coupled to the slicer to apply equalization to the symbol fed to the slicer input based on prior detected symbol states. A Least-Mean-Square (LMS) unit cooperates with the slicer and feedback equalization unit to estimate a channel impulse response based on the equalized symbols. The LMS unit feeds the estimated channel impulse response to a Maximum-Likelihood-Sequence-Estimation (MLSE) unit to generate an estimated sequence of bits based on the estimated channel impulse response.
Abstract:
Methods, systems, and devices for wireless communications are described. A receiving device may receive an encoded signal including a set of information blocks. Each information block may include a set of encoded information bits and a set of cyclic redundancy check (CRC) bits. The receiving device may perform a staircase decoding procedure to decode the set of encoded information bits of a selected information block that is part of a subset of the set of information blocks that is within a sliding window. The staircase decoding procedure may include one or more iterations of a decoding process applied to the subset of the set of information blocks. The receiving device may perform, inbetween iterations of the staircase decoding procedure applied to the subset of the set of information blocks within the sliding window, a CRC procedure based on the set of CRC bits in the set of information blocks.
Abstract:
A method and apparatus improve Voice over Internet Protocol (VOIP) call setup success rate and latency. The method provides for attempting a mobile originated packet switched call, by a user equipment (UE), across a packet switched network with a transmission control protocol (TCP) connection of the Internet Protocol multimedia subsystem (IMS) session. A silent redial of the mobile originated packet switched call is performed in response to a failure of the mobile originated packet switched call, via a circuit switched network. A keep alive message is transmitted over the packet switched network after the circuit switched network call, which allows reconnection to the packet switched network.